NAA of Egyptian iron ore samples

Iron ore samples of known weights, one from Umm Nar and three from Wadi Kareim of the eastern desert of Egypt were wrapped in known weight envelops of aluminum foils of the type used in cooking. In order to estimate the background contribution of the aluminum foil to the iron sample, an empty aluminum envelope of known weight was added to the collection. A set of pure iron, cobalt, zirconium and tungsten standards, for measuring reactor parameters fanda, in addition to a bare and a cadmium covered thin gold foils, for confirming thermal and epithermal neutron flux measurements, were added to the collection, f is the thermal to epithermal neutron flux ratio, a is the deviation of the power of the reciprocal of the neutron energy E of the epithermal neutron spectrum from the ideal 1/E law. The whole collection were co-irradiated for 32.66 hours in a can 75A00 in the irradiation box 110 at the core periphery of the second Egyptian research reactor ETRR-2 at 16 MW. The thermal and epithermal neutron fluxes were found to be 3.8143 E + 13 and 9.4815 E + 11 neutrons /cm2.s, respectively. The epithermal neutron spectrum was found to be proportional to 1/E0948. The gamma-ray spectrum of each sample was measured several times for periods between 3600 and 5000 sec. during eight weeks post irradiation. Iron was the major element (about 30%) of the ore samples. Traces of scandium, chromium, cobalt, zinc, Lanthanum, cerium, neodymium, samarium, ytterbium, lutetium hafnium, gold and thorium were found in some of the ore samples. FORTRAN computer programs were written for applying the ko standardization method in the elemental analysis. The activation by epithermal neutrons was taken into consideration in addition to that by thermal neutrons. Corrections for the spectrometer dead time as well as the decay during the measurement periods were also performed
